Sauber add Jose Cuervo Tequila as sponsor


Sauber have added yet another Mexican sponsor to their C30 for the 2011 season following the introduction of Telemex and Interproteccion.

Jose Cuervo’s Tequila brand will become the third sponsor from the South American country, its logo’s will be visible on the sidepods and the car’s nose.

Team Principal Peter Sauber believes the signing of Mexican driver, Sergio Perez, is the reason why so many Mexican brands have joined Sauber for the upcoming season.

"We are very pleased to welcome Jose Cuervo as a new partner. To sign Sergio Pérez as the team mate of Kamui Kobayashi has had an impressive and passionate impact on the Mexican market."

Juan Domingo Beckmann, CEO of Jose Cuervo, added: "When we found out a Mexican driver had secured a seat with the Sauber F1 Team it all clicked for Jose Cuervo to support him and the team.

"It is very clear when all the right pieces fall into place things work out naturally. Sergio is a great driver racing for a superb team in the most prestigious of all sports, so why not involve the most distinguished tequila in the world, Jose Cuervo. We are convinced this will be a very successful venture for the company and for Mexico."

Sauber revealed a largely white car in Valencia last year after splitting with BMW. It looks as though we can expect a heavily sponsor adorned livery in 2011.
